Dog Friendly Mulch. Dogs, on the other hand, often chew on some types of mulch, which can be dangerous. Pet owners must know mulch types and safe categories for their dogs. However, some bark mulches contain oils or preservatives that may be toxic for your pet. Safe bark mulches include dogwood, douglas fir, and crabapple.
